This Career Advancement Programme in Conflict Resolution equips science teachers with essential skills to navigate challenging classroom dynamics and foster a positive learning environment. The programme directly addresses the increasing need for effective conflict management strategies within educational settings, enhancing teacher efficacy and student well-being.
Participants in the programme will develop a strong understanding of various conflict resolution techniques, including mediation, negotiation, and restorative justice. They will learn to identify conflict triggers, de-escalate tense situations, and facilitate constructive dialogue among students. This translates directly into improved classroom management and a more harmonious learning experience for all involved. The programme covers both theoretical frameworks and practical application through role-playing and case studies.
Upon successful completion of the Career Advancement Programme in Conflict Resolution, participants will be able to proactively address conflicts, fostering a safe and inclusive classroom. They'll demonstrate improved communication skills, empathy, and critical thinking in resolving disputes, ultimately leading to a more productive teaching environment. This professional development significantly enhances their resume and overall career prospects.
The programme's duration is flexible, catering to the needs of busy educators, and can be completed over a period of 6-8 weeks through online modules and facilitated workshops. Career Advancement Programmes in conflict resolution are increasingly significant for science teachers in the UK. The rising complexity of classroom dynamics, coupled with a reported shortage of science teachers (Office for National Statistics, 2023), necessitates enhanced skills in managing disagreements and fostering positive learning environments. A recent survey indicated that 70% of UK science teachers felt inadequately trained in conflict resolution strategies. This highlights a crucial need for professional development focusing on conflict management techniques. Such programmes equip educators with essential skills, including mediation, negotiation, and de-escalation strategies, crucial for maintaining a productive and inclusive learning atmosphere. Effective conflict resolution not only benefits students but also contributes to teacher well-being and retention within the profession.
